Output 5ebceb342d61876c7f4eb73b9cc751186208886553f88f87007bc1e2d2cde56e:1

value
39499031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3a1ae0ea0bf55bc7cdaa3af0bed42f7681eb83a OP_EQUAL
address
3GcDkXeeLfRZ15gEP42RFtueu3Z3PvPKuJ
transaction
5ebceb342d61876c7f4eb73b9cc751186208886553f88f87007bc1e2d2cde56e
spent
true